Men's Basketball unveils 2024-25 Schedule
The Wiley University men's basketball team will play 22 games, with seven at Alumni Gymnasium, as it announced its 2024-25 schedule on Monday.
The Wildcats will open the season against the defending Red River Athletic Conference champion Louisiana State University-Alexandria on October 26. The Wildcats will host Arkansas Baptist University for their Homecoming Game on November 2. On November 8 and 9, Wiley will make its third appearance in the Austin Area Urban League Historically Black Colleges and Universities Classic at the H-E-B Center in Cedar Park, Texas. It will face Jarvis Christian University on November 8 and Texas College, which qualified for the 2024 NAIA Men's Basketball National Championship, on November 9.
During the summer, the Gulf Coast Athletic Conference rebranded to the HBCU Athletic Conference and added three new schools: Stillman College (Ala.), Voorhees University (S.C.) and Wilberforce University (Ohio). The Wildcats open HBCUAC play on November 14, hosting Southern University at New Orleans. They will host Dillard University on November 16.
"Generally, the way I coach I use non-conference to figure us out going into conference play," head coach Joseph Flegler said. "I think this year with us having some continuity, we will be a lot further down the road and will allow me to evaluate the team sooner. I think we should pull together a lot earlier this year."
The expansion split the conference into two divisions. Wiley will be in the West with Southern-New Orleans, Dillard, Philander Smith University, Tougaloo College and the University of the Virgin Islands. Fisk University, Oakwood University, Rust College Stillman, Talladega College, Voorhees and Wilberforce comprise the East Division. Divisional games will be played home-and-home. Inter-divisional games will be played in pods.
The Wildcats will travel to Wilberforce University for games against the host Bulldogs, Rust College, Fisk and Voorhees from December 13 to 17. From January 3-6, they will play a pod at Talladega College against the host Tornadoes, Stillman and Oakwood.
Wiley will not play more than two consecutive games at home. After opening conference play at home, it will not play at Alumni Gymnasium until January 18 when it hosts Virgin Islands. The Wildcats wrap their home schedule against Philander Smith on January 23 and Tougaloo College on February 6. Flegler said adding depth was important.
"With us having to play pods and not playing at home as much, we have to rely on certain things to be successful," Flegler said. "It was important for me to shore up some positions and I think I've done that."
For the second straight season, the HBCU Athletic Conference Tournament will be at Stillman College from February 25 to March 2. Two teams will receive an automatic bid to the 2025 NAIA National Championship. The opening rounds will be March 14 and 15 followed by the national championship tournament March 20 to 25 at Municipal Auditorium in Kansas City, Mo.
The Wildcats are coming off a 12-14 season, finishing fifth in the GCAC. They return most of its roster, including Demarius Pitts, who averaged 13.1 points per game, All-GCAC All-Defensive Team selection Jalen Bates, starting guard Shamir Mosley and key reserves Devon Barshow and Tayvion Fisher.
